Transaction 0f64b02fea61fb7ecf29da7b3ee3987fc891f0df4be80eec04e4dbf932044724

95 Input
2 Outputs
  • 0f64b02fea61fb7ecf29da7b3ee3987fc891f0df4be80eec04e4dbf932044724:0
  • value  707789749
    address  3JGmZ16mVWQpQ5BBvXPgGJmGSmQztMGrrV
  • 0f64b02fea61fb7ecf29da7b3ee3987fc891f0df4be80eec04e4dbf932044724:1
  • value  815106
    address  32DC8adJNn3yYasnKwdtmL79BBKU7zP36E